You are having a party and are serving quesadillas as appetizers. There will be 12 people at the party. Each quesadilla will be cut into 4 wedges, and you expect each person to eat 3 wedges. How many quesadillas do you need to make? 1. Let x represent the number of quesadillas you need. Write an expression for the number of wedges in x quesadillas.

2. How many quesadilla wedges do you need to feed 12 people?

3. Use your answers from part 1 and 2 to write an equation that you could use to find the number of quesadillas needed.

4. Solve your equation to find how many quesadillas you need.
